SEATTLE, Wash. – The Cal State Fullerton women's indoor track and field team completed day one of the Mountain Pacific Sports Federation Indoor Track and Field Championships on the campus of the University of Washington behind season-best finishes by multiple Fullerton student-athletes.

Nine Titans participated in five different events on the first day of competition at the MPSF Championships.  The events Fullerton took part in on Friday included the pentathlon, 60-meter dash, 200m dash, 60m hurdle and the weight throw. 

Sprints / Hurdles

Alexis Stewart, Brooke Hardge and Alexandra Stewart all kicked off the preliminary heat of the 60m dash with Alexis Stewart posting a season best 7.85 second finish, the best of the day for any Titan.  Alexandra Stewart finished the first heat in 8.04 sec. and Hardge finished with a time of 8.18 sec.  None of the Titans finished fast enough to qualify for the final heat on Saturday.

In the final heat of the 200m dash, Elizabeth Claustro took center stage by posting a season-best finish of 25.80 sec.  Both Alexis and Alexandra Stewart joined Claustro in the 200m dash on Friday, posting times of 25.65 and 26.11, respectively.

Only two Titans competed in the 60-meter hurdle event on the first day of competition in the MPSF Championships, Taylor Frank posted a season-best time of 9.11 sec. while India Owens rounded out the Fullerton participation in the event by finishing with a time of 9.77 sec.

Throws

The weight throw was the lone throwing competition of the day in Seattle, with the three staples of the Titan throwing squad all competing.  Jessica Flore stepped into the spotlight on this day with a season-best throw of 16.97m to finish 11th place overall, the best finish of any Titan on Friday.  Alexandria Kemp also posted a season best, and earned a top-15 finish with a throw of 16.26m.  Amanda Mercado rounded out the Titans, finishing with a distance of 15.73m after her first attempt and fouling on her last two attempts.

Pentathlon

Taylor Frank carried the torch for Fullerton in the pentathlon event at the MPSF Championships on Friday, finishing only 41 points shy of setting her own school record set earlier this year at the NAU Invitational over Valentine's Day weekend.  Frank finished the 60m hurdle in 9.13 seconds, the 800m run in 2:36.15, jumped a distance of 5.24m in the long jump, a height of 1.57m in the high jump and posted a 8.42m distance in the shot put.
